Default bulging batteries

Hi Gang,

The batteries on my 05 Precedent are bulging along the short sides. I know from past experience with batteries that is not a good thing. I bought the cart used so I am at the mercy of the previous owner(s).

They are Trojan, showing D7 on the posts. They seem to take a charge OK,
do I need to replace now or wait until they won't take charge? I don't want to risk breaking a battery !

Thanks, Dave

Default Re: bulging batteries

Dave, buy and learn to use a digital multimeter for your sparky cart. It is your first tool. Visit the Trojan Battery website for some great info on care and maintenance. 07 Trojans should have 5 years left in them, if, they were cared for. Colrado winters can take their toll on cells just as bad as Wisconsin can.
